<h3>Microneedling for Enhanced Skin Renewal</h3>
<p>Microneedling is a procedure that creates tiny, controlled punctures in the skin using medical-grade needles. This stimulates collagen production and accelerates cellular repair, resulting in smoother, firmer skin. Microneedling also enhances the absorption of active ingredients used during the facial, ensuring deeper penetration for superior results.</p>
<h3>Dermaplaning for a Flawless Finish</h3>
<p>Dermaplaning is another phase, where a sterile blade gently removes dead skin cells and fine vellus hair (peach fuzz) from the skin’s surface. This step enhances the skin’s texture, reduces dullness, and provides the perfect canvas for the remaining stages of the treatment.</p>
<h3>Lymphatic Drainage Massage for Detoxification</h3>
<p>A relaxing lymphatic drainage massage promotes the removal of toxins, reduces puffiness, and enhances circulation. This technique helps to sculpt and define facial contours while rejuvenating the skin from within.</p>

										<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>As the light at the end of the tunnel seems to be just in sight, meaning less restrictions and hopefully resuming some much overdue normality. You may have noticed, last year the government plans to help in the fight against obesity.</p>
<p>Living with excess weight puts people at a higher risk of serious illness or complications, if contracting COVID-19. According to governments statistics, 8% of critically ill patients with COVID-19 in intensive care units have been morbidly obese compared with just 2.9% of the general population (<a href="https://www.gov.uk/government/news/new-obesity-strategy-unveiled-as-country-urged-to-lose-weight-to-beat-coronavirus-covid-19-and-protect-the-nhs">link here</a>). This information shows us that there could potentially be a problem for many and the NHS as restrictions ease.</p>
<p>Research in the UK taken place in 166 hospitals with over 16,749 participants, has suggested that people who are obese are 33% more likely to die with COVID-19 (<a href="https://www.medrxiv.org/content/10.1101/2020.04.23.20076042v1">link here</a>).</p>
<h2>Why could this be?</h2>
<p>The reasons behind this are still being explored. In the early stages of the pandemic, experts quickly linked the following health conditions such as type 2 diabetes, high blood pressure and coronary heart disease amongst many others, to higher rates of mortality for positive COVID-19 patients. As we already know, these health conditions are greatly linked to obesity.</p>
<p>In light of this information, the government have been focussing on how they can help in the fight against excess weight and obesity. With strategies such as banning the advertisement of high sugar, high fat foods before 9pm, when children are most likely to be influenced. Another tactic, placing high fat, high sugar foods in less convenient places in supermarkets, such as by the entrance and checkout.</p>

<h2>So, what can we do about it?</h2>
<ol>
<li>First and foremost, manage your stress levels. When we are faced with stress, our adrenal glands produce an increase in cortisol, which is great for helping us to deal with a stressor but it also increases sugar levels in the blood stream and an increase in sebum, which may be the cause of skin breakouts. Take some time each day to relax, do some yoga, read a book, or focus on a hobby. Anything that will relax your mind.</li>
<li>Hydrate, hydrate, hydrate!! Drinking 8 glasses of filtered water daily will help your body get rid of toxins. Water promotes gut health, aids in nutrient absorption and will give your skin a healthy radiant glow. If you do not enjoy plain water, try adding slices of fruit to a glass of water, like orange and lemon slices or cucumber and mint leaves.</li>
<li>Nutrition – we are what we eat and so is our skin. If we consume inflammatory foods like refined carbohydrates, processed food, sugar and alcohol, our skin can look tired, dry and be prone to breakouts. However, if we nourish our skin by eating a healthy balanced diet, including protein, healthy fats, complex carbohydrates and fruit and vegetables we will be rewarded with nourished, healthy looking skin.</li>
</ol>
<h2>Some good food choices:</h2>
<h3>Fatty fish</h3>
<p>Like salmon, sardines and mackerel contain omega-3 fats, vitamin E and zinc which are all especially important for skin health. Fatty fish is also a good source of protein, which is important for the strength and integrity of our skin. A deficiency in omega-3’s can cause dry, damaged skin. Aim for 2 to 3 portions of fatty fish a week.</p>
<h3>Sweet potatoes</h3>
<p>Contain beta carotene, which is converted into vitamin A in the body. It acts as a natural sunblock and may prevent dry, wrinkled skin. Vitamin A is essential for collagen production and controls keratin, which makes up most of our skin cells. A bonus to eating a high amount of beta carotene, is a possible warm healthy glow to the skin. CARROTS, WINTER SQUASHES and CANTALOUPE MELONS are other good sources of beta carotene.</p>
<h3>Red grapes</h3>
<p>Contain resveratrol which slows down the effects of aging and they make a perfect afternoon snack along with a handful of nuts. Unfortunately, drinking red wine does not have the same effect. Sigh!</p>
<h3>Sunflower seeds</h3>
<p>Nuts and seeds in general are packed with skin boosting nutrients. An ounce of sunflower seeds, for example, contains vitamin E, selenium, zinc and protein. Just 2 brazil nuts a day provides your daily requirement of selenium.  Selenium stops free radical damage, preventing wrinkles forming and is also important for skin cell membranes. Add seeds and/or nuts to soups, salads, cereal or yoghurt.</p>
<p>Other important nutrients for your skin include vitamin C, B vitamins and collagen, which are important proteins for skin health, found in meat, fish, citrus fruits and red and yellow vegetables.</p>

										<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p style="text-align: left;">With news from the government last week that a new three tier system of COVID restrictions comes into force in England it’s understandable that people are experiencing feelings of worry and despair.</p>
<p style="text-align: left;">Concerns about the virus, our loved ones, jobs, finances and what the future holds are overwhelming and may take a toll on our health. While we don’t have all the answers, we offer some tips and guidance to help you care for your physical and mental health while trying to navigate through this extremely difficult time.</p>
<h2 style="text-align: left;">Tips</h2>
<ul>
<li style="text-align: left;">Eat a balanced diet of whole foods, including protein, healthy fat and complex carbohydrates. Pile your plate high with vegetables and keep yourself well hydrated.</li>
<li style="text-align: left;">Get active!! Aim for at least 30 minutes of exercise each day if you are able to. Physical activity releases our happy hormones and gets our heart pumping. It is also a great stress buster.</li>
<li style="text-align: left;">Stick to a daily routine. With many of us working from home and/or facing changes in our daily lives it is easy to let good habits slip. Try to add structure to your day. Get up and go to bed at the same time, eat at regular meal- times and add in times for focused productivity, to help you feel more in control.</li>
<li style="text-align: left;">Talk about how you are feeling with a trusted family member or friend. This is so important to help us keep a check on our emotions. It is perfectly normal to have feelings of despair, worry and helplessness due to the current situation. Reach out to your loved ones by phone, email or video call on a regular basis.</li>
<li style="text-align: left;">If watching the news and reading social media updates about Covid-19 are causing you stress and worry, try to limit your exposure. Perhaps just watch one news bulletin each day, to keep yourself informed but not overwhelmed.</li>
<li style="text-align: left;">Find some enjoyment in each and, every day. Revisit your favourite hobby or try something new. There are lots of ideas online depending on your interests. It can be a great distraction from the news and a way to boost your mood.</li>
</ul>
<p style="text-align: left;">And of course, continue to follow the government guidelines on social distancing and familiarise yourself with which lockdown tier you are in.</p>
